The Annual Meeting.
Tbentham, March 18, ■ At the annual meeting of the Association to-night, the following we amongst the mombers elected to the Council; Mr H, S, Izard, Wairarapa; Jlr W. Humphries, New Plymouth j.
Lieut Hughes, Wanganui; Lieut. Kirk, Wellington. Messrs Notman and Rodwell, of Wanganui, were elected auditors. Major Sommerville, who presided, explained that before the Government handed over tho management of tho gathering to the Association, the cost was £4OOO a year with a greatly reduced attendance of members; but since tho Council had taken over the work, the Government grant had been greatly reduced, until it simply meant a free grant of ammunition and railway passes. The overdraft now amounted to £3O, for which some members of the Council wero guarantors to tho bank. It was resolved to hold the next meeting in the middle of February, at Oamaru. MrMcNab, M.H.R., said the people there wero prepared to plank down £ls, and put the range in order. Major Sommorville said that, in reply to a request lie had made, ho had been informed that the Government could render no assistance in sending a team Home. Prizes are to be presented in Wellington on Wednesday night.
